    A frictionless track A B C D E ends in a circular loop of radius R. A body slides down the track from point A which is at a height h = S cm. Maximum value of R for the body to successfully complete the loop is

    A) \[\text{5}\,\text{cm}\]                                 

    B) \[\frac{15}{4}\,\text{cm}\]

    C) \[\frac{10}{3}\,\text{cm}\]                                         

    D) \[\text{2}\,\text{cm}\]

    Correct Answer: D

    Solution :

    Potential energy of the body at point A = kinetic energy of the body at point B \[mgh=\frac{1}{2}m{{v}^{2}}\] \[gh=\frac{{{v}^{2}}}{2}\] Velocity  at lowest point in a vertical circle                 \[v=\sqrt{5Rg}\]                 \[gh=\frac{5Rg}{2}\]                 \[R=\frac{2h}{5}\] But        \[h=5cm\] \[\therefore \]  \[R=\frac{2\times 5}{5}=2cm\]
